Approaches in Enhancing Antioxidant Defense in Plants

Über Approaches in Enhancing Antioxidant Defense in Plants

This Special Issue, "Approaches in Enhancing Antioxidant Defense in Plants" published 13 original research works and a couple of review articles that discuss the various aspects of plant oxidative stress biology and ROS metabolism, as well as the physiological mechanisms and approaches to enhancing antioxidant defense and mitigating oxidative stress. These papers will serve as a foundation for plant oxidative stress tolerance and, in the long term, provide further research directions in the development of crop plants' tolerance to abiotic stress in the era of climate change.
